Sound waves don't travel well through air or bone, so ultrasound isn't effective at imaging body parts that have gas in them or are hidden by bone, such as the lungs or head. Ultrasound may also be unable to see objects that are located very deep in the human body. To view these areas, your health care provider may order other imaging tests, such as CT or MRI scans or X-rays. Hair shaft morphology (i.e. outer sheath, complex cuticle–cortex and inner central medulla) has been previously observed with experimental MRI systems [5]. Ultrasound provides additional details such as a characteristic trilaminar hyperechoic structure (Figure 3a), presumably reflecting the longitudinal arrangement of keratin chains. Interestingly, this arrangement resembles the bilaminar structure of the also keratinised ungual plaque of the nail (Figure 3b) [6]. Keep in mind that the quality of the images depends on factors such as the baby’s position, the amount of amniotic fluid, and the mother’s body composition. Sometimes, the baby may be facing away from the transducer or have their hands in front of their face, making it challenging to get a clear image. In such cases, the technician may ask you to change positions, walk around, or even grab a sugary snack to encourage your baby to move. It’s important to understand that while 3D ultrasounds can provide a more detailed look at an unborn baby, there are limitations to what can be seen. Body fat can interfere with the ultrasound waves, making it difficult for the technician to obtain clear images. This is because ultrasound waves have a harder time penetrating fatty tissues compared to other types of tissues, such as muscle or bone. According to Byrd, purple shampoos are great for blonde (natural or color-treated) or gray hair because they help counteract unwanted yellow tones. Believe it or not, color theory is a big part of finding the right color-depositing shampoo for you — you want to pick the opposite color on the color wheel for your hair. In general, blondes should use purple shampoo, redheads should use green and brunettes should choose a blue shampoo.

For example, if you have naturally dark brown hair, a green shampoo would be best since red is the undertone in dark brown hair, and green counteracts enhance color and remove any brassiness, she says. The duration of the color deposited by these shampoos depends on factors such as frequency of use, the hair's porosity, and the shampoo's specific formulation. Generally, the color will gradually fade with each wash, so regular use is often necessary to maintain the desired tone, says Benson. You might think that you can get away with ironing larger sections of hair since your strands are so fine. But you should still work in small sections because it makes for a much more polished and much longer-lasting look. Heat gets distributed across the strands better when you’re using small sections.
